TextViewer.py
changeset 616 8a60ffcfd70b
parent 613 c487c54c1cfe
child 617 1a80e0598045
equal deleted inserted replaced
615:8baeb9dff775 616:8a60ffcfd70b
   317                         self.RefreshVariablePanel()
   317                         self.RefreshVariablePanel()
   318                         self.RefreshVariableTree()
   318                         self.RefreshVariableTree()
   319                         event.SetDragText(var_name)
   319                         event.SetDragText(var_name)
   320                 else:
   320                 else:
   321                     event.SetDragText("")
   321                     event.SetDragText("")
       
   322             elif values[1] == "Global":
       
   323                 var_name = values[0]
       
   324                 if var_name.upper() in [name.upper() for name in self.Controler.GetProjectPouNames(self.Debug)]:
       
   325                     message = _("\"%s\" pou already exists!")%var_name
       
   326                 else:
       
   327                     if not var_name.upper() in [name.upper() for name in self.Controler.GetEditedElementVariables(self.TagName, self.Debug)]:
       
   328                         self.Controler.AddEditedElementPouExternalVar(self.TagName, values[2], var_name)
       
   329                         self.RefreshVariablePanel()
       
   330                         self.RefreshVariableTree()
       
   331                     event.SetDragText(var_name)
   322             elif values[3] == self.TagName:
   332             elif values[3] == self.TagName:
   323                 self.ResetBuffer()
   333                 self.ResetBuffer()
   324                 event.SetDragText(values[0])
   334                 event.SetDragText(values[0])
   325                 wx.CallAfter(self.RefreshModel)
   335                 wx.CallAfter(self.RefreshModel)
   326             else:
   336             else: